Butte Construction is a Chico-based general contractor built on old-school craftsmanship, modern professionalism, and a genuine commitment to the people and places we build for. We're experts at what we do, and we're good people to do it with.
In 1938, Jack Starnes started a roofing and insulation company out of Chico. He wasn't trying to build a legacy. He was just trying to do good work. He did. And then his kids did. And then their kids did.

Jack Starnes founds Valley Roof and Insulation Co.
Jack partners with his two sons, Ted and Robert, and they rename Valley Roof and Insulation to Butte Roofing Company.
Ted Starnes takes over Butte Roofing after Jack passes away.
Ted's son, Mike, takes over ownership after 25 years in the business.

Nick wasn't the kid who dreamed of building things. What pulls him in are complex problems that need energy to come unstuck — and when you look closely, most problems in construction are human problems.
After studying Construction Management at Chico State, Nick spent years in the Bay Area running large public works projects. The technical education was real. But the relationships were transactional — one job, then gone.
Coming home to start a family meant coming home to a different kind of business — one where relationships are measured in years, not contracts.
When Nick founded Butte Construction, the goal was to distill everything he'd watched work and fail, and build something genuinely better from it.

We exist to empower people and give them opportunities that stretch them — clients and employees alike. When we find the right people, the ones who share our values and are willing to work hard, we link arms. That's what we were built on. That's what we keep building on.
— Nick Starnes, Founder
